Fire-Breathing Engine

The GR Supra’s adrenaline-charged thrills are powered by a brawny 3.0-liter turbo inline-six that growls with nearly 400 HP and 368 pound-feet of torque. Advanced systems like variable valve timing for stronger pull across the rev range, an electric wastegate for precise boost delivery, and a twin-scroll turbo that builds boost fast make this engine next-level responsive, delivering an instant punch the moment you tease the throttle. This allows it to rocket the Supra to 60 in just 3.9 seconds!

You’ll also be glad to know that, despite packing this much firepower, the GR Supra isn’t overly thirsty. It returns up to 31 MPG on the highway, so you can enjoy its high-octane thrills to your heart’s content, guilt-free.

2025 Toyota Sequoia

The Sequoia is outfitted with a 3.4-liter i-FORCE MAX twin-turbocharged V6 hybrid motor. This hybrid engine has an output of 437 horsepower and 583 lb-ft of torque. Drivers can expect the Sequoia to get 21 MPG in the city, 24 MPG on the highway, and 22 MPG combined. The engine is paired with a 10-speed ECT-i transmission and a rear-wheel drivetrain with an automatic limited-slip differential for stable wet road handling.

Some Sequoia models are equipped with a 4WDemand system, which is a part-time four-wheel driveline with an electronically controlled two-speed transfer case for tailored handling in certain driving environments. Eco, Sport, and Normal driving modes are standard, along with a Tow/Haul mode to boost stability. This SUV can haul up to 9,520 lbs.

2025 Toyota Corolla

Cabin Comfort

The Corolla keeps you comfortable in its standard 6-way adjustable driver’s seat and 4-way adjustable front passenger seat. Higher trims have an 8-way power-adjustable driver’s seat for a little more control over your seat’s position.

The front seats are heated in the XSE and up. The trim of the seats varies depending on the trim level. The LE has fabric-trimmed seats, while sports seats with sport fabric inserts, SofTex-trimmed seats, and SofTex-trimmed sport seats with sport fabric inserts are available. You can also get sports seats with orange stitching exclusively in the FX model.

2025 Toyota Sienna

There’s Room for Everyone

The Sienna is very spacious. All three rows have almost 40 inches of legroom and headroom, ensuring adults can sit in any row and feel comfortable. That means you can get this vehicle when your children are young, and it’ll still accommodate you all when they’re grown up.

There are over 60 inches of shoulder room in the first two rows and almost 60 inches of it in the third row. That gives everybody plenty of personal space. You can also bring along plenty of luggage on your trips, as there are 33.5, 75.2, or 101 cubic feet for you to fill with cargo behind the third, second, and first rows, respectively.

Toyota bZ4X vs Toyota Land Cruiser

Power Type and Performance

The 2025 bZ4X is an electric SUV powered by a 71.4 kWh battery with 201 horsepower and 196 lb-ft of torque in the standard front-wheel drive version. A dual-motor all-wheel drive setup is available and pairs with a 72.8 kWh battery for a net output of 214 horsepower and 248 lb-ft of torque. The base configuration provides fuel economy ratings of 119 MPGe combined and a total driving range of up to 252 miles per charge.

The 2025 Land Cruiser is a rugged SUV powered by an i-FORCE MAX 2.4L turbocharged inline-4 hybrid engine with 326 horsepower and 465 lb-ft of torque. Four-wheel drive is standard and pairs with active traction control and a Torsen limited-slip center differential for enhanced grip on challenging terrains. Incredibly efficient for an off-roading vehicle, it provides fuel economy ratings of 23 MPG combined.

Toyota Maintenance

Bad Smells

Three smells to look out for are moldiness, burning, and rotten eggs. The first probably points to mold in your AC. A burning smell might come from bad wiring, old transmission fluid, or leaking motor oil. Rotten egg smells can emit from an exhaust fault or leaking battery.
